    Will the Future Urban Driving Trends Really Change How Our Cities Look?
    Will the Future Urban Driving Trends Really Change How Our Cities Look?
    Share
    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Reddit Telegram WhatsApp Email Copy Link

    Future Urban Driving is a topic that sounds like something from a movie but it is actually becoming a reality as we speak in 2026. Many experts think that once cars can drive themselves without a human touching the wheel our streets will never be the same again. We currently spend so much space on parking lots and big wide roads just because humans are not very good at driving and we need a lot of room for mistakes. But with the new technology the way we design our neighborhoods might shift completely to favor people instead of just machines.

    If you look at most cities today almost half of the land is used for cars to sit still or move around. When Future Urban Driving becomes the normal way to travel we might not even need to own a car anymore. You could just call a pod on your phone and it would drop you off and then go away to help someone else. This would mean we could turn those big ugly parking garages into parks or houses for people to live in. It is an exciting thought to imagine a city where there is more green grass and fewer rows of metal boxes taking up all the space.

    The Real Impact of Future Urban Driving on Our Streets

    One of the biggest changes we might see is that streets will become much narrower than they are now. In the world of Future Urban Driving the computers in the cars talk to each other so they don’t need giant lanes to stay safe. They can drive very close together without ever crashing which saves a lot of room. This extra space on the side of the road could be used for wider sidewalks or bike lanes where kids can play without their parents being scared of a fast car. It would make our cities feel much more like communities where people actually walk and talk to each other.

    However we also have to think about the challenges that come with Future Urban Driving because it is not all perfect. If cars are driving themselves all day they might actually create more traffic because they are always on the move. Some people worry that if it is so easy to sit in a car and watch a movie people will move even further away from the city center which creates more urban sprawl. We have to be smart and make sure that we use this technology to make cities better not just to make us lazier and more isolated from our neighbors.

    The signs and lights we see everywhere might also disappear in the age of Future Urban Driving. Right now we have stop signs and red lights for humans to see but a computer doesn’t need a physical sign to know when to stop. The cars will just know when it is their turn to go through an intersection. This would clean up the “visual noise” in our cities and make them look much more beautiful and simple. We could have more trees and art on the corners instead of metal poles with flashing lights telling us what to do every minute.

    Another thing is that delivery trucks will also change because of Future Urban Driving technology. Small robots could bring your food or your packages right to your door without a big truck blocking the road for twenty minutes. This would make the air cleaner and the noise level much lower in the mornings. Imagine waking up and not hearing the loud engine of a trash truck or a delivery van outside your window. It would make living in a city much more peaceful than it has been for the last hundred years.

    But what happens to the people who enjoy driving as a hobby or a job? This is a sad part of the Future Urban Driving story because many taxi and truck drivers will have to find new ways to make a living. We have to make sure that as the cities change we also help the people who are being left behind by the technology. A city is not just about the buildings and the roads; it is about the people who live and work there. We need to find a balance where the technology helps everyone and doesn’t just make the rich people’s lives easier.

    Looking ahead we can see that the Future Urban Driving shift is going to be slow but very deep. It will start with small zones in big cities like Dubai or San Francisco and then spread to other places. By the time we get to the middle of this century our grandkids might look at old photos of parking lots and think they look very strange and wasteful. They will live in a world where the street is a place for people to meet and the car is just a quiet servant that stays out of the way until it is needed.

    In the end the shape of our cities is a choice we make. We can use Future Urban Driving to build better places for humans or we can just make the same mistakes with faster machines. We should push our leaders to use this chance to bring more nature back into the city. If we do it right the car will no longer be the king of the road and the people will finally get their streets back. It is a long journey but the first steps are already happening right now in 2026.
